The Sunday weekly cartoon wrap. The Philippines Defence Minister Juan Ponce Enriles, accused of diverting US aid moneyto his personal account, seems to be exposing his true intent by his continual sniping at the policies of the Aquino Government, of which he is a member; US President Reagan is forced to reveal a deal to supply the Iran Government with weapons, thought to be linked with the release of American hostages, an embarrassing revelation given that an earlier botched hostage rescue mission had cost Jimmy Carter his presidency; after a series of scandals about mismanagement at the Australian War Memorial, Director Jim Fleming, a Korean War fighter pilot, is shot down. Somebody will no doubt claim a trophy; the Ayatollah Khomenei was obviously in a mood to release hostages - but only if the price was --Information supplied by Geoff Pryor.right (Reagan's arms deal); and the Hawke Government ups the pressure on Opposition leader Howard by gratuitously pointing out that Andrew Peacock, Howards arch rival, is only three votes away from winnin the job, predictably widening public discussion about Howard's handling of his job.--Information supplied by Geoff Pryor.--Information supplied by Geoff Pryor.
